概要
MilesightゲートウェイはBACnet/IPプロトコルをサポートしています。この記事では、ゲートウェイでBACnetオブジェクトが正しく取得されない問題のトラブルシューティング方法について説明します。
必要条件
- Milesight ゲートウェイ : UG65/67 ファームウェア 60.0.0.44 以前 / UG56 ファームウェア 56.0.0.5 以前
(ファームウェアのバージョンが上記ファームウェアのバージョン以降の場合は、Tip2からご確認ください。)
解決方法
ヒント1:
ゲートウェイのアプリケーション設定でBACnet/IPプロトコルを選択しているか確認してください:
ヒント 2:
センサーのデコーダーが正しいか確認してください。
ヒント3:
センサーがアップリンクパケットを正しく報告しているか、パケットが正しくデコードされているかを確認します。
ヒント 4:
パケット情報のオブジェクト名とBACnetオブジェクト名の設定が一致しているか確認してください。
JSONオブジェクト・タイプによって名前が異なります。
プレーンオブジェクト:
プレーンオブジェクトのBACnetオブジェクト命名規則は、 Device Name.Object Name(デバイス名.オブジェクト名)です 。
Device Nameについては、Device listで確認できます:
Object Nameについては、ヒント3のパケット情報で確認できます。
例えば WS523-US915.voltage (デバイス名とLoRaオブジェクトを入力すると、自動的にオブジェクト名が生成されます。)
ネストされたJSONオブジェクト
ネストされたオブジェクトの命名規則は Device Name.Root Object.Object Nameです 。
ネストされたJSONオブジェクトの例
{
"data": {
"battery": 86,
"motor_position": 750,
"motor_storke": 750,
"temperature": 26.1,
"temperature_target": 18
}
}
Device Nameについては、Device listで確認できます:
Root Object.Object名について、下記をチェックして正しい名前を探してください。
例えば 例:WT101.data.battery (デバイス名とLoRaオブジェクトを入力すると、自動的にオブジェクト名が生成されます)
注意
センサデータパケットのJSONタイプがネストされたJSONオブジェクトタイプの場合、ファームウェアを新しいバージョンにアップグレードしてください。ug6x: 60.0.0.44/ug56: 56.0.0.5
ヒント5:
それでもBACnetオブジェクトデータを正しく取得できない場合は、Milesightゲートウェイのログファイルを取得する方法を参照してゲートウェイのログを取得し、弊社サポート(iot.support@milesight.com)と共有し、さらに確認してください。
—以上—-
関連記事
最近の話題
AM3xx レポート CO2異常値 65535ppmAM307/AM308/AM319でCO2の値が65535ppmと表示された場合、以下のチェックリストを参照して問題を解決してください。
なぜLoRaWANセンサーはペイロードなしでパケットを送信するのか?LoRaWAN センサーは、ペイロードのないアップリンクを送信する場合があります。これは、LoRaWAN MAC メッセージがネットワークサーバーとエンドデバイス間のネットワーク設定を調整するためです。
DeviceHub V1とV2の違いは?Milesight は DeviceHub V2 をリリースし、DeviceHub V1 のメンテナンスを終了いたします。
UC5xxシリーズコントローラのバックカバーを復元する方法このガイドでは、防水の問題を防ぐために、UC5xx シリーズコントローラの背面カバーを復元する方法について説明します。
Milesight IoTクラウドが有効な場合、MQTT/HTTP/BACnet伝送を追加します。プラットフォームモードが有効で、Applicationsページが編集できない場合。MQTT(s)/HTTP(s)/BACnet伝送を追加するための解決策をいくつか紹介します。
Milesight Gateway にペイロードコーデックライブラリファイルをローカルからアップロードゲートウェイがプライベートネットワーク環境に配置され、内蔵のペイロードコーデックをオンラインで更新できない場合は、このガイドに従ってローカルにアップロードしてください。
UG63がMilesight IoTクラウドへの追加に失敗した理由Milesightは新世代のUG63デバイスをリリースしましたが、このデバイスはMilesight IoTクラウドと互換性がありません
ソリューション / IoT サポート
- Milesight GatewayでBACnetオブジェクト値の取得に失敗しました。MilesightゲートウェイはBACnet/IPプロトコルをサポートしています。この記事では、ゲートウェイでBACnetオブジェクトが正しく取得されない問題のトラブルシューティング方法について説明します。
- Milesight IoTクラウドが有効な場合、MQTT/HTTP/BACnet伝送を追加します。プラットフォームモードが有効で、Applicationsページが編集できない場合。MQTT(s)/HTTP(s)/BACnet伝送を追加するための解決策をいくつか紹介します。